A wholesale nursery in Manawatu which producescontainer-grown ornamental trees, native trees and shrubs is for sale for$1.475m plus SAV.

Sunshine Environmentals’ main market is garden retailers,including both chain stores and independent centres. They also supply landscapers,councils and other nurseries.

The business, at 75 Pinfold Rd, Aokautere, was establishedin 1975 by the previous owner who operated it until selling it to the presentowners in 2005.

The business is being sold by ABC Business broker MartinSargent, who says Sunshine Environmentals offers prospective buyers a strongbusiness with very good returns.

“The business has produced consistent profitable returnsyear on year and 2019 has proved to be a year that has produced returns wellahead of budget,” said Sargent.

The business is offered with a long-term lease arrangement,however there is the additional opportunity for a prospective buyer to negotiate the purchase of the property.

The business was relocated to its present site in 2009, which enabled the owners to modernise growing systems and equipment and to create amore efficient operation on a larger site with better infrastructure.

The current owners have been involved in the nurserybusiness for the last 25 years.

As a specialistgrower Sunshine Environmentals “own” theclimber market and have a profitable niche market from which to offer a widerange of add-on lines to a loyal and long-standing customer base.

They also offer exceptional service to support this, alongwith a quality product, said Sargent.

He sees lots of potential to grow the product range,especially in categories with growing demand such as flowering shrubs,perennials and native plants.

The company’s reputation enables them to achieve good marginsand high turnover.

“The business is well positioned to take advantage of anationwide shortage of native plants. Demand is well supported by environmentalinitiatives, Government policy and a need for revegetation of vast areas of thecountry to meet climate targets.”

The nursery industry in New Zealand is in a growth phase,supported by strong construction activity and the need for “massive” increasesin the production of native plants.
